Tacoma, WA — Smarthouse Creative and Melinda Raebyne Films/Sui Productions,
in partnership with the Grand Cinema are proud to announce the launch of
Tacoma Filmmaker Conversations, a new series designed to bring together
filmmakers, artists, creators, and industry professionals from across the
South Sound. This inaugural event offers a space to connect, collaborate,
and explore the issues shaping our region’s creative landscape.
Join us on November 17th for the first edition of Tacoma
Filmmaker Conversations, featuring a special presentation by Audra Laymon
of Washington FilmWorks. Audra will introduce the Above the Line program,
an initiative that uplifts emerging Washington State directors and
producers from historically underrepresented communities through mentorship
and education. She’ll also be available for a Q&A session about Washington
FilmWorks’ broader efforts to support regional productions.
